Test scores

Smarter Balanced + WCAS 2022-23 . % Met or Exceeded Standard
English Language Arts
20.4%
WA avg 49.0% . -11.4pp since 2014
Math
9.8%
WA avg 39.2% . -9.8pp since 2014

What this means: On the Smarter Balanced + WCAS, Washington's statewide test, about 20 of every 100 students at this school read and write at grade level and about 10 of 100 do math at grade level. Across all Washington schools, those numbers are about 49 and 39. Reading and writing scores are down about 11 points since 2014, while math scores are down about 10 points.

Source: Smarter Balanced + WCAS. All students, all grades. See all years and grades →

About Kiona-Benton City Middle School

Set in Benton City, Washington, Kiona-Benton City Middle School is a tight-knit junior high, one of the schools within Kiona-Benton City School District. It caters to 340 students across grades 6 through 8. Compared to the state average of about 577 students per school, that is 41% smaller than typical.

Kiona-Benton City School District comprises 3 schools with combined enrollment of 1,395 students; Kiona-Benton City Middle School is among them.

Demographically, Kiona-Benton City Middle School shows that the largest single group is Hispanic, at 58% of enrollment. Beyond that, the school lists 39% White, 2% multiracial. By comparison, Benton County as a whole is about 26% Hispanic, so the school skews considerably more Hispanic than its surroundings.

In terms of school funding signals, The school reports having 20 full-time-equivalent teachers, for a student-teacher ratio near 16.9:1. Statewide, the average ratio sits near 18.9:1, putting Kiona-Benton City Middle School tighter than the state norm the norm. An estimated 14% of students are eligible for free or reduced-price lunch, a commonly cited indicator of low-income enrollment. That share is below Benton County's rate of about 49%.

In the broader community, the surrounding county (Benton County) records that median household earnings sit near $89,874, about 33% of the adult population holds a bachelor's degree or above, and census figures put the poverty rate at about 8%. Across Benton County's 69 public schools (combined enrollment of about 38,191 students), Kiona-Benton City Middle School is one campus in the mix.

The closest other public school is Kiona-Benton City Elementary, roughly 0.0 miles away. Within five miles, there are 2 other public schools.

The school occupies a small-town site.

Looking at the recent track record. Kiona-Benton City Middle School's enrollment has ticked up 8% since 2018, when it stood at 315 (now 340). White enrollment moved from 53% to 39% across the same window.
